Shareholders’ Equity

Capital Stock

SNI’s capital structure includes Common Voting Shares and Class A Common Shares. Our Amended and Restated Articles of Incorporation provide that the holders of Class A Common Shares, who are not entitled to vote on any other matters except as required by Ohio law, are entitled to elect the greater of three or one-third of the directors. The Common Voting Shares and Class A Common Shares have equal dividend distribution rights.

Incentive Plans

The Scripps Networks Interactive, Inc. 2015 Long-Term Incentive Plan (the “2015 LTI Plan”) provides for long-term equity incentive compensation for key employees and members of the Company’s Board of Directors (the “Board”). The 2015 LTI Plan authorizes the grant of equity-based compensation to non-employee directors, officers and other key employees in the form of incentive or non-qualified stock options, stock appreciation rights, restricted shares, restricted stock units (“RSUs”), performance shares, performance units and other share-based awards and dividend equivalents. The Company has reserved 8.0 million Class A Common Shares for issuance under the 2015 LTI Plan.

The 2015 LTI Plan will remain in effect until February 2025, unless terminated sooner by the Board. Termination will not affect outstanding grants and awards. The 2015 LTI Plan replaced the Scripps Networks Interactive, Inc. 2008 Long-Term Incentive Plan (the “Prior LTI Plan”), and no further awards will be made under the Prior LTI Plan. However, awards granted under the Prior LTI Plan remain outstanding in accordance with their terms.

We satisfy stock option exercises and vested stock awards with newly-issued shares. Shares available for future share compensation grants totaled 6.9 million at June 30, 2016.

During the six months ended June 30, 2016, the Company granted 0.6 million stock options and less than 0.4 million RSUs, including performance-based restricted stock units (“PBRSUs”) under the 2015 LTI Plan. During the six months ended June 30, 2015, the Company granted 0.4 million stock options and 0.3 million RSUs, including PBRSUs. The number of shares ultimately issued for PBRSUs will depend upon performance compared to specified metrics. The fair values for stock options are estimated on the grant date using a lattice-based binomial model. Assumptions utilized in the model are evaluated and revised, as necessary, to reflect market conditions and experience.

Share-based compensation costs totaled $7.0 million and $7.1 million for the three months ended June 30, 2016 and June 30, 2015, respectively, and $24.7 million and $24.3 million for the six months ended June 30, 2016 and June 30, 2015, respectively.

Share Repurchase Programs

We have share repurchase programs (“Repurchase Programs”) authorized by the Board that permit us to acquire the Company’s Class A Common Shares. We did not repurchase any shares during the three months ended June 30, 2016 and June 30, 2015, respectively. We did not repurchase any shares for the six months ended June 30, 2016. During the six months ended June 30, 2015, we repurchased 4.0 million shares for approximately $289.5 million, including 3.0 million shares repurchased for approximately $216.8 million from Scripps family members.

As of June 30, 2016, $1,512.5 million in authorization remains available for repurchase under the Repurchase Programs. All shares repurchased under the Repurchase Programs are retired and returned to authorized and unissued shares. There is no expiration date for the Repurchase Programs, and we are under no commitment or obligation to repurchase any particular amount of Class A Common Shares under the Repurchase Programs.
